Frequently Asked Questions
What exactly is Forging Leaders in 3 Weeks?
A digital leadership-development book structured as a practical 21-day journey through Forge Yourself, Forge Others and Forge Organizations.
Do I need to already be a manager?
No. It is designed for existing leaders and professionals preparing for greater responsibility.
Is this mainly a motivational book?
No. The emphasis is practical leadership thinking, frameworks, exercises, historical and business cases, and application.
Will this make me a leader in 21 days?
No credible book can make that promise. The Forge provides a structured framework for developing stronger leadership thinking and behaviors through continued practice.
